testium in orange. Links added.
This commit is contained in:
@@ -30,6 +30,7 @@
|
|||||||
\definecolor{deepblue}{RGB}{0, 0, 139}
|
\definecolor{deepblue}{RGB}{0, 0, 139}
|
||||||
|
|
||||||
\newcommand{\incode}[1]{\texttt{\textbf{\textcolor{deepblue}{#1}}}}
|
\newcommand{\incode}[1]{\texttt{\textbf{\textcolor{deepblue}{#1}}}}
|
||||||
|
\newcommand{\tum}[1]{\emph{\textbf{\textcolor{orange}{#1}}}}
|
||||||
|
|
||||||
% =====================
|
% =====================
|
||||||
% Police moderne
|
% Police moderne
|
||||||
|
|||||||
@@ -4,7 +4,7 @@
|
|||||||
% ===== Main features =====
|
% ===== Main features =====
|
||||||
\subsection{Main features}
|
\subsection{Main features}
|
||||||
|
|
||||||
\begin{frame}{\texttt{testium} main features}
|
\begin{frame}{ \tum{testium} main features}
|
||||||
\begin{columns}
|
\begin{columns}
|
||||||
\column{0.45\textwidth}
|
\column{0.45\textwidth}
|
||||||
\begin{itemize}
|
\begin{itemize}
|
||||||
@@ -27,7 +27,7 @@
|
|||||||
\end{columns}
|
\end{columns}
|
||||||
\end{frame}
|
\end{frame}
|
||||||
|
|
||||||
\begin{frame}[fragile]{\texttt{testium} input files}
|
\begin{frame}[fragile]{ \tum{testium} input files}
|
||||||
\begin{columns}
|
\begin{columns}
|
||||||
\column{0.5\textwidth}
|
\column{0.5\textwidth}
|
||||||
\begin{itemize}
|
\begin{itemize}
|
||||||
@@ -93,7 +93,7 @@ main:
|
|||||||
|
|
||||||
\begin{frame}{command line interface}
|
\begin{frame}{command line interface}
|
||||||
\begin{itemize}
|
\begin{itemize}
|
||||||
\item \incode{testium} can be invoked with the following options:
|
\item \tum{testium} can be invoked with the following options:
|
||||||
\begin{itemize}
|
\begin{itemize}
|
||||||
\item \incode{-h}: command line help
|
\item \incode{-h}: command line help
|
||||||
\item \incode{-b}: batc5h mode (execution of the test script without GUI)
|
\item \incode{-b}: batc5h mode (execution of the test script without GUI)
|
||||||
@@ -166,6 +166,8 @@ report:
|
|||||||
\end{columns}
|
\end{columns}
|
||||||
\end{frame}
|
\end{frame}
|
||||||
|
|
||||||
|
\subsection{Advanced features}
|
||||||
|
|
||||||
\begin{frame}{Variable expansion \& global dictionary}
|
\begin{frame}{Variable expansion \& global dictionary}
|
||||||
\begin{columns}
|
\begin{columns}
|
||||||
\column{0.5\textwidth}
|
\column{0.5\textwidth}
|
||||||
@@ -214,27 +216,6 @@ report:
|
|||||||
\end{itemize}
|
\end{itemize}
|
||||||
\end{itemize}
|
\end{itemize}
|
||||||
\end{itemize}
|
\end{itemize}
|
||||||
\begin{itemize}
|
|
||||||
\item Examples
|
|
||||||
\begin{itemize}
|
|
||||||
\item simple
|
|
||||||
\begin{itemize}
|
|
||||||
\item \incode{\$|\$(loop\_index)+1|}
|
|
||||||
\end{itemize}
|
|
||||||
\item table indexing
|
|
||||||
\begin{itemize}
|
|
||||||
\item \incode{\$|(\$(my\_table))[\$(loop\_index)]|}
|
|
||||||
\end{itemize}
|
|
||||||
\item string
|
|
||||||
\begin{itemize}
|
|
||||||
\item \incode{\$|"\$(video\_path)"+(\$(vstream\_formats))[0]+".mkv"|}
|
|
||||||
\end{itemize}
|
|
||||||
\item Random list of integers
|
|
||||||
\begin{itemize}
|
|
||||||
\item \incode{\$|[random.sample(range(0,8), k=4)]|}
|
|
||||||
\end{itemize}
|
|
||||||
\end{itemize}
|
|
||||||
\end{itemize}
|
|
||||||
\column{0.4\textwidth}
|
\column{0.4\textwidth}
|
||||||
\begin{listing}[H]
|
\begin{listing}[H]
|
||||||
\begin{minted}{yaml}
|
\begin{minted}{yaml}
|
||||||
@@ -262,28 +243,43 @@ report:
|
|||||||
quality: medium
|
quality: medium
|
||||||
[...]
|
[...]
|
||||||
\end{minted}
|
\end{minted}
|
||||||
\caption{A main test file}
|
\caption{variables expansion and evaluation examples}
|
||||||
\end{listing}
|
\end{listing}
|
||||||
\end{columns}
|
\end{columns}
|
||||||
\end{frame}
|
\end{frame}
|
||||||
|
|
||||||
% ===== Links for documentation / code =====
|
\begin{frame}{Inline evaluation of python statements - Examples}
|
||||||
\subsection{Links for documentation / code}
|
|
||||||
|
|
||||||
\begin{frame}{Context}
|
|
||||||
\begin{itemize}
|
\begin{itemize}
|
||||||
\item Git repository
|
\item simple
|
||||||
\begin{itemize}
|
\begin{itemize}
|
||||||
\item http://git.beafrancois.fr/v\_and\_v/testium
|
\item \incode{\$|\$(loop\_index)+1|}
|
||||||
\item Suggestion / tickets
|
|
||||||
\end{itemize}
|
\end{itemize}
|
||||||
\item Documentation
|
\item table indexing
|
||||||
\item testium validation suite
|
|
||||||
\item Some Examples can be found:
|
|
||||||
\begin{itemize}
|
\begin{itemize}
|
||||||
\item test-template
|
\item \incode{\$|(\$(my\_table))[\$(loop\_index)]|}
|
||||||
\item Atlas validation
|
\end{itemize}
|
||||||
\item Qualification
|
\item string
|
||||||
|
\begin{itemize}
|
||||||
|
\item \incode{\$|"\$(video\_path)"+(\$(vstream\_formats))[0]+".mkv"|}
|
||||||
|
\end{itemize}
|
||||||
|
\item Random list of integers
|
||||||
|
\begin{itemize}
|
||||||
|
\item \incode{\$|[random.sample(range(0,8), k=4)]|}
|
||||||
\end{itemize}
|
\end{itemize}
|
||||||
\end{itemize}
|
\end{itemize}
|
||||||
\end{frame}
|
\end{frame}
|
||||||
|
|
||||||
|
% ===== Links for documentation / code =====evaluation and
|
||||||
|
\subsection{Documentation and example code}
|
||||||
|
|
||||||
|
\begin{frame}{Links for documentation and example code}
|
||||||
|
\begin{itemize}
|
||||||
|
\item Git repository
|
||||||
|
\begin{itemize}
|
||||||
|
\item \url{https://git.beafrancois.fr/v_and_v/testium}
|
||||||
|
\item Also possibility to do suggestions or raise tickets
|
||||||
|
\end{itemize}
|
||||||
|
\item \href{https://git.beafrancois.fr/v-and-v/testium/src/branch/main/doc/manual/testium_manual.pdf}{Reference documentation}
|
||||||
|
\item \href{https://git.beafrancois.fr/v-and-v/testium/src/branch/main/test/validation}{ \tum{testium} validation suite}
|
||||||
|
\end{itemize}
|
||||||
|
\end{frame}
|
||||||
|
|||||||
Reference in New Issue
Block a user